暴力做法
#include<bits/stdc++.h>
using namespace std;
const int N = 10010;
int a[N];
int main()
{
int n;
cin >> n;
for (int i = 1; i <= n; i++)scanf("%d", &a[i]);
int cnt = 0;
for (int i = 1, j = 1; i <= n-1; i++)
{
if (a[i] != i)
{
j = i + 1;
while (a[j] != i)j++;
swap(a[i], a[j]);
cnt++;
/*cout << i << " " << j << endl;
for (int i = 1; i <= n; i++)cout << a[i] << " ";
puts("");*/
}
}
cout << cnt << endl;
}
图论做法
先找原本有(cnt)几个环。
每交换一次环中两点,环就会裂成两个。
目标是变成n个环,就是每个数都是自环。
交换n-cnt次。
#include<bits/stdc++.h>
using namespace std;
const int N = 10010;
int b[N];
bool st[N];
int n;
int main()
{
cin >> n;
for (int i = 1; i <= n; i++)scanf("%d", &b[i]);
int cnt = 0;//找有几个环
for (int i = 1; i <= n; i++)
if (!st[i])
{
cnt++;
for (int j = i; !st[j]; j = b[j])
st[j] = true;
}
cout << n - cnt << endl;
}
